Evergreen College closes again due to pro-Trump rally

OLYMPIA, Wash. – The Evergreen State College in Olympia is closed again.

The decision was made to shut down this afternoon because a conservative group is holding a pro-Donald-Trump-rally.

Counter-protests are also expected.

Demonstrations earlier this year at the progressive college related to race, equality and free speech gained national attention and led to threats that prompted the school to close for three days.
